They also briefly mention discussing ideas...2025-03-2103 minThe Paris Chong ShowThe Paris Chong ShowAlmonds, Water, and Lawsuits | Show ClipJoshua Green explains that the biggest water issue in California is management, as the state has allocated five and a half times more water rights than actually exist. He discusses a major project, the Delta Conveyance Project (formerly the Peripheral Canal), which his organization, C-WIN, has been suing the state over for 25 years due to lack of funding, water rights, and construction permits. Green highlights historical water rights issues dating back to the Gold Rush and the current "use it or lose it" system that incentivizes water-intensive agriculture, like almonds and pistachios, which consume a vast amount of water...2025-03-1906 minThe Paris Chong ShowThe Paris Chong ShowDorothy Green's Heal the Bay | Show ClipParis Chong and Joshua Green discuss Joshua's mother, Dorothy Green, who founded Heal the Bay and other organizations focused on environmental issues, particularly water. Dorothy Green was described as a "serial entrepreneur" who started organizations to address problems, then left them in good hands to tackle new issues. One organization she founded aimed to get government agencies to communicate about the LA and San Gabriel Rivers, now known as the Council for Watershed Health. Her last organization, the California Water Impact Network (C-WIN), focuses on litigation to uphold state water laws. He...2025-02-1239 minThe Paris Chong ShowThe Paris Chong ShowLong Live Photojournalism! | Show ClipInstagram has changed how people appreciate photography by allowing users to easily alter images with filters, blurring the lines between reality and artifice. The rise of AI further complicates matters by making it difficult to distinguish between real and fake images. While photojournalists still use Instagram to showcase their work, they are increasingly concerned about maintaining the authenticity of their images in an era where anyone can be a photographer and manipulate reality. Despite these challenges, photojournalism remains important for documenting and preserving truth, and photojournalists must adhere to ethical guidelines to ensure the credibility of their work. 2025-02-1002 minThe Paris Chong ShowThe Paris Chong ShowHealing Through Photography | Show ClipPulitzer Prize-winning photojournalist Barbara Davidson could explores the healing power of photography.
